Output 66157bc58ebe064b4d97f8193a1cd3ad2a48f2445460ac48da701038a4ea4bbd:67

value
118826
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b98c592a9f64047c692bb96b09c800e00d3699e9 OP_EQUAL
address
3Jc74by3EsyqYSr13uYHL7cmD96tLEXFfb
transaction
66157bc58ebe064b4d97f8193a1cd3ad2a48f2445460ac48da701038a4ea4bbd
spent
true